
SB Anchor Bolts
The geometry of the SB bolt is the latest development in high-capacity anchors. The smooth transition angle of the bolt positions the head of the anchor into an optimum position in the concrete stem wall without creating excessive horizontal forces. The SB7/8x24 is designed to maximize performance with minimum embedment while the SB1x30 is intended to cover holdown devices which exceed the capacity of SSTB anchor bolts.
Simpson Strong-Tie has introduced the SB5/8x24, offering a new load-tested design that exceeds the maximum capacity of any of our holdown devices that use a 5/8” diameter anchor bolt. The SB5/8x24 is listed in ESR-2611, the industry’s first code report issued for proprietary anchor bolts evaluated to the AC 399 criteria.
